Class SubpropertyEventFilterExpressionList.Builder (0.40.0)

public static final class SubpropertyEventFilterExpressionList.Builder extends GeneratedMessageV3.Builder<SubpropertyEventFilterExpressionList.Builder> implements SubpropertyEventFilterExpressionListOrBuilder

A list of Subproperty event filter expressions.

Protobuf type google.analytics.admin.v1alpha.SubpropertyEventFilterExpressionList

Static Methods

getDescriptor()

public static final Descriptors.Descriptor getDescriptor()
Returns
TypeDescription
Descriptor

Methods

addAllFilterExpressions(Iterable<? extends SubpropertyEventFilterExpression> values)

public SubpropertyEventFilterExpressionList.Builder addAllFilterExpressions(Iterable<? extends SubpropertyEventFilterExpression> values)

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Parameter
NameDescription
valuesIterable<? extends com.google.analytics.admin.v1alpha.SubpropertyEventFilterExpression>
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der

addFilterExpressions(SubpropertyEventFilterExpression value)

public SubpropertyEventFilterExpressionList.Builder addFilterExpressions(SubpropertyEventFilterExpression value)

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Parameter
NameDescription
valueSubpropertyEventFilterExpression
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der

addFilterExpressions(SubpropertyEventFilterExpression.Builder builderForValue)

public SubpropertyEventFilterExpressionList.Builder addFilterExpressions(SubpropertyEventFilterExpression.Builder builderForValue)

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Parameter
NameDescription
builderForValueSubpropertyEventFilterExpression.Builder
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der

addFilterExpressions(int index, SubpropertyEventFilterExpression value)

public SubpropertyEventFilterExpressionList.Builder addFilterExpressions(int index, SubpropertyEventFilterExpression value)

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Parameters
NameDescription
indexint
valueSubpropertyEventFilterExpression
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der

addFilterExpressions(int index, SubpropertyEventFilterExpression.Builder builderForValue)

public SubpropertyEventFilterExpressionList.Builder addFilterExpressions(int index, SubpropertyEventFilterExpression.Builder builderForValue)

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Parameters
NameDescription
indexint
builderForValueSubpropertyEventFilterExpression.Builder
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der

addFilterExpressionsBuilder()

public SubpropertyEventFilterExpression.Builder addFilterExpressionsBuilder()

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Returns
TypeDescription
SubpropertyEventFilterExpression.Builder

addFilterExpressionsBuilder(int index)

public SubpropertyEventFilterExpression.Builder addFilterExpressionsBuilder(int index)

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Parameter
NameDescription
indexint
Returns
TypeDescription
SubpropertyEventFilterExpression.Builder

addRepeatedField(Descriptors.FieldDescriptor field, Object value)

public SubpropertyEventFilterExpressionList.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Parameters
NameDescription
fieldFieldDescriptor
valueObject
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der
Overrides

build()

public SubpropertyEventFilterExpressionList build()
Returns
TypeDescription
SubpropertyEventFilterExpressionList

buildPartial()

public SubpropertyEventFilterExpressionList buildPartial()
Returns
TypeDescription
SubpropertyEventFilterExpressionList

clear()

public SubpropertyEventFilterExpressionList.Builder clear()
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der
Overrides

clearField(Descriptors.FieldDescriptor field)

public SubpropertyEventFilterExpressionList.Builder clearField(Descriptors.FieldDescriptor field)
Parameter
NameDescription
fieldFieldDescriptor
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der
Overrides

clearFilterExpressions()

public SubpropertyEventFilterExpressionList.Builder clearFilterExpressions()

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der

clearOneof(Descriptors.OneofDescriptor oneof)

public SubpropertyEventFilterExpressionList.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Parameter
NameDescription
oneofOneofDescriptor
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der
Overrides

clone()

public SubpropertyEventFilterExpressionList.Builder clone()
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der
Overrides

getDefaultInstanceForType()

public SubpropertyEventFilterExpressionList getDefaultInstanceForType()
Returns
TypeDescription
SubpropertyEventFilterExpressionList

getDescriptorForType()

public Descriptors.Descriptor getDescriptorForType()
Returns
TypeDescription
Descriptor
Overrides

getFilterExpressions(int index)

public SubpropertyEventFilterExpression getFilterExpressions(int index)

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Parameter
NameDescription
indexint
Returns
TypeDescription
SubpropertyEventFilterExpression

getFilterExpressionsBuilder(int index)

public SubpropertyEventFilterExpression.Builder getFilterExpressionsBuilder(int index)

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Parameter
NameDescription
indexint
Returns
TypeDescription
SubpropertyEventFilterExpression.Builder

getFilterExpressionsBuilderList()

public List<SubpropertyEventFilterExpression.Builder> getFilterExpressionsBuilderList()

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Returns
TypeDescription
List<Builder>

getFilterExpressionsCount()

public int getFilterExpressionsCount()

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Returns
TypeDescription
int

getFilterExpressionsList()

public List<SubpropertyEventFilterExpression> getFilterExpressionsList()

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Returns
TypeDescription
List<SubpropertyEventFilterExpression>

getFilterExpressionsOrBuilder(int index)

public SubpropertyEventFilterExpressionOrBuilder getFilterExpressionsOrBuilder(int index)

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Parameter
NameDescription
indexint
Returns
TypeDescription
SubpropertyEventFilterExpressionOrBuilder

getFilterExpressionsOrBuilderList()

public List<? extends SubpropertyEventFilterExpressionOrBuilder> getFilterExpressionsOrBuilderList()

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Returns
TypeDescription
List<? extends com.google.analytics.admin.v1alpha.SubpropertyEventFilterExpressionOrBuilder>

internalGetFieldAccessorTable()

prot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Returns
TypeDescription
FieldAccessorTable
Overrides

isInitialized()

public final boolean isInitialized()
Returns
TypeDescription
boolean
Overrides

mergeFrom(SubpropertyEventFilterExpressionList other)

public SubpropertyEventFilterExpressionList.Builder mergeFrom(SubpropertyEventFilterExpressionList other)
Parameter
NameDescription
otherSubpropertyEventFilterExpressionList
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der

m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)

public SubpropertyEventFilterExpressionList.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
NameDescription
inputCodedInputStream
extensionRegistryExtensionRegistryLite
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der
Overrides
Exceptions
TypeDescription
IOException

mergeFrom(Message other)

public SubpropertyEventFilterExpressionList.Builder mergeFrom(Message other)
Parameter
NameDescription
otherMessage
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der
Overrides

mergeUnknownFields(UnknownFieldSet unknownFields)

public final SubpropertyEventFilterExpressionList.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Parameter
NameDescription
unknownFieldsUnknownFieldSet
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der
Overrides

removeFilterExpressions(int index)

public SubpropertyEventFilterExpressionList.Builder removeFilterExpressions(int index)

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Parameter
NameDescription
indexint
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der

setField(Descriptors.FieldDescriptor field, Object value)

public SubpropertyEventFilterExpressionList.Builder setField(Descriptors.FieldDescriptor field, Object value)
Parameters
NameDescription
fieldFieldDescriptor
valueObject
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der
Overrides

setFilterExpressions(int index, SubpropertyEventFilterExpression value)

public SubpropertyEventFilterExpressionList.Builder setFilterExpressions(int index, SubpropertyEventFilterExpression value)

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Parameters
NameDescription
indexint
valueSubpropertyEventFilterExpression
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der

setFilterExpressions(int index, SubpropertyEventFilterExpression.Builder builderForValue)

public SubpropertyEventFilterExpressionList.Builder setFilterExpressions(int index, SubpropertyEventFilterExpression.Builder builderForValue)

Required. Unordered list. A list of Subproperty event filter expressions

repeated .google.analytics.admin.v1alpha.SubpropertyEventFilterExpression filter_expressions = 1 [(.google.api.field_behavior) = REQUIRED, (.google.api.field_behavior) = UNORDERED_LIST];

Parameters
NameDescription
indexint
builderForValueSubpropertyEventFilterExpression.Builder
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der

set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)

public SubpropertyEventFilterExpressionList.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Parameters
NameDescription
fieldFieldDescriptor
indexint
valueObject
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der
Overrides

setUnknownFields(UnknownFieldSet unknownFields)

public final SubpropertyEventFilterExpressionList.Builder setUnknownFields(UnknownFieldSet unknownFields)
Parameter
NameDescription
unknownFieldsUnknownFieldSet
Returns
TypeDescription
SubpropertyEventFilterExpressionList.Builder
Overrides